The Sarcoma Drugs Market is valued at USD 1.9 billion in 2025 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 8.5% to reach USD 4 billion by 2034.

The sarcoma drugs market is witnessing substantial growth driven primarily by rising incidences of sarcoma globally, increased awareness of the disease, and ongoing advancements in drug discovery and clinical research. Sarcomas are a heterogeneous group of cancers originating in connective tissues such as muscles, bones, fat, and blood vessels, characterized by their aggressive nature and relative rarity compared to other cancers. This rarity poses significant challenges in drug development due to limited patient populations for clinical trials, but it also presents opportunities for pharmaceutical companies to innovate targeted and personalized therapies. Currently, chemotherapy remains a predominant treatment, but the market is increasingly shifting towards targeted therapies, immunotherapies, and combination regimens that demonstrate improved efficacy and reduced side effects. The enhanced focus on precision medicine is significantly reshaping therapeutic approaches, thereby expanding the market potential. Additionally, supportive regulatory policies and increased funding for rare cancer research from both governmental and private organizations have propelled advancements in the sarcoma drugs market, ensuring a steady growth trajectory.

The sarcoma drugs market experienced notable advancements primarily through the introduction of novel targeted therapies and accelerated approvals of breakthrough treatments. Several key pharmaceutical companies intensified their focus on advanced therapies such as tyrosine kinase inhibitors, antibody-drug conjugates, and checkpoint inhibitors, significantly broadening treatment options available to clinicians. Regulatory agencies, including the FDA and EMA, facilitated rapid market entry for innovative treatments through accelerated approval programs, addressing unmet clinical needs. Major partnerships and collaborations between biopharmaceutical firms and academic research institutions emerged, fostering robust drug pipelines and enhancing research capabilities. Moreover, substantial clinical trial activity focused on combination treatments, integrating chemotherapy with immunotherapy, significantly demonstrating improved survival outcomes and reduced adverse effects compared to traditional monotherapies. Additionally, 2024 witnessed increased patient advocacy and global awareness initiatives, driving early diagnosis and treatment access, particularly in developed regions like North America and Europe, positively influencing overall market dynamics.

The sarcoma drugs market is poised for robust growth, propelled by continued advancements in personalized medicine, genomic profiling, and targeted therapy innovations. The emphasis will increasingly shift towards immunotherapy regimens, combination therapies, and genetic biomarker-based treatments aimed at maximizing therapeutic outcomes while minimizing toxicity. Next-generation sequencing and biomarker research will become integral in developing highly personalized treatment plans, leading to more precise and effective management of sarcoma subtypes. Moreover, regulatory bodies are expected to maintain supportive frameworks encouraging expedited approvals for innovative therapies, accelerating the commercialization of promising treatments. Emerging markets,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Latin America, will experience growth driven by improved healthcare infrastructure, increasing healthcare expenditures, and heightened awareness initiatives, significantly expanding market penetration opportunities. Additionally, sustained collaboration between academia and industry will continue enhancing the drug development pipeline, translating innovative research into clinically effective therapeutic solutions. Consequently, the sarcoma drugs market will remain dynamic, increasingly patient-centric, and characterized by innovation-driven therapeutic advancements in the long term.
